WebOct 4, 2024 · De Rien: The Most Common Way to Say You’re Welcome in French. Je Vous En Prie: The Formal Way to Say You’re Welcome in French. Je T’en Prie: An Informal Way to Say You’re Welcome in French. Pas de Problème: “No Problem” in French. Avec Plaisir: The Way to Say You’re Welcome in South France. American English: anytime / … fitbit style watches for womenWebFeb 15, 2024 · Below is a list of ways to ask the time in French, along with a few notes for each one like when to use it and its translation. 🥐 1. Quelle heure est-il? Listen Here! ️ Quelle heure est-il? This is the most common and standard way of asking the time in French. It’s formal, polite, and can be used between friends, family, strangers, and coworkers. fit bits types waterproofWebJan 16, 2024 · 1) If you speak some French, your best bet is to use a French dictionary — but the right way.
